Machines and automation were supposed to do our work for us, to make our lives easier. We were promised that products would become cheaper and that we would gain more time and freedom.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p class=\"wp-block-paragraph\">But what has really been happening for the last two hundred years or so? People have been losing their jobs because machines make the job cheaper. Especially in so-called \u2018low-skilled\u2019 jobs. And after all this, did our nation gain freedom and leisure? No! They often became unemployed and had to take several, low-paid jobs to make ends meet. They lost their perspective and self-esteem in society during the process. What about products and services? Do machines make them cheaper and better? Well, I don\u2019t want to deny progress. But let\u2019s take a closer look: products have not become significantly cheaper, but the industry and its shareholders are now simply making bigger profits. And as for quality? Would anyone claim that mobile phones and automatic queues get you to your desired destination better and faster than in the past, when people still picked up the phone at the other end? Hardly.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p class=\"wp-block-paragraph\">Isn\u2019t it often the case that we humans today have become more like unskilled workers and helpers for all those things that machines and automated systems can\u2019t do? We\u2019ve just traded one kind of stress for a new kind.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p class=\"wp-block-paragraph\">Now, the age of cognitive robotics is beginning. A technological quantum leap. For the first time in history, we will be able to combine the tangible, material achievements of the industrial age with the digital and virtual possibilities of the internet age. Yes, we can now build machines that serve us humans and give us that freedom and leisure we\u2019ve been promised for so long.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p class=\"wp-block-paragraph\">But this time, we have to have the courage to redefine a few rules in our social interaction. We have to rethink. We can no longer be a meritocracy in which we measure a person\u2019s worth by how much pressure and stress she or he can take, or how many jobs someone can do at the same time. When robots take over certain jobs, we have to make sure that this time, people really benefit from them. This will only work if robots can take over skilled jobs and make their worthwhile contribution to the social systems. We need to ask how society as a whole will benefit from technological progress in the future \u2013 not just a few corporate shareholders. After all, it is society as a whole \u2013 with its creativity, social achievements and challenges \u2013 that has made these advances and inventions possible in the first place.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p class=\"wp-block-paragraph\">There is no denying that robots \u2013 once referred to as \u2018the future\u2019 have become the now.
